The ODBC driver manager is odbc32.dll from Microsoft. This sounds like something (the Oracle ODBC drivers) installed part of MDAC with some of the core components incompatible with others. Try downloading MDAC 2.0 from MS and install it. This will make sure you have the most current core odbc components.

> I am having problems setting up the correct ODBC driver for Oracle 8 on my NT
> workstation. Everytime I try to open the ODBC connection I get the following
> message from the ODBC Driver Manager:
>
> "The ODBC resource DLL (C:\WINNT\System32\odbcint.dll) is a different version
> than the ODBC driver manager
> (C:\WINNT\System32\ODBC32.dll).
> You must reinstall the ODBC components to ensure the proper operation."
>
> I have already configured the ODBC driver through my Control Panel.
> Can someone please tell me what's worng?
